Come to terms with unavoidable party expenses

First, the reality: at minimum, a good party has entertainment, food and drinks, decor. All of these things cost money. You may also need capital to secure a venue and for certain small-business expenditures like insurance and licensure. 

Write down every expense you can think of and put them in order of priority. This will help you streamline and identify any “nice to haves” that you can add in later, once you start making real money.

In the initial planning stages, your party-planning budget might be half-baked , but even projections or estimations are better than nothing.

Write down realistic revenue projections

“Defining the value of your event means putting it into dollars and cents,” says Eventbrite Senior Technical Customer Success Manager Shirene Niksadat. Your revenue projections are the proofpoint that your party planning business will make money.

Will you be selling tickets? If so, how many do you think you can sell per event? Consider a pricing strategy that includes different types of tickets, such as early bird tickets, VIP tickets , and tickets to “after parties.” Using an event ticketing platform will give you easy access to your ticket revenue for each party you throw, and for your overall business.

Make sure you consider any other income streams your parties will bring in. For instance, will you be selling merchandise? Will there be a cash bar? Will you charge for food?

Make a pitch for initial funding

Once you know your numbers, you may realise you have to tone down the level of Gatsby at your first party. Or — better idea — find investors to help you pay for it. These might include sponsors, partners, or your crazy rich aunt.

Regardless of who you are trying to convince, you’ll need some numbers to prove your idea. You’ll need to construct a comprehensive list of all your expenses, also known as a budget . Then you can use facts and figures to convince investors that your first soirée has the chops to evolve into a full-fledged party planning business .

Crowdfunding might be another option for raising party funds. Crowdfunding is a relatively low-risk way to raise money to help support your party planning, and also helps build event buzz — critical marketing in the early days of your party planning business.

Invest the revenue you have wisely

Play it right and you may only need to raise funds for your very first party. Then, reinvest the revenue you make from that event into  growing your party planning business to stretch every dollar further. 

Use your ticket revenue to:

  • Pay vendor bills in a timely way :  Your catering and floral art can make or break your party. Keep your relationships with vendors in good standing by paying them on time.
  • Put money into your marketing : Let more people know about your parties, and you sell more tickets. Sell more tickets , and you have more money to put into your marketing. It’s a virtuous cycle.
  • Lock in the next event : Competition for venues can be intense. Use your earnings to put a down payment on your dream venue for next year so you can start party planning early.

Get Your Equipment in Order

Our number one tip here is to make sure you can insure your equipment. As we see several start-ups struggling with this. A word of advice, jumping castles, inflatable products, soft play equipment & ride-on toys,  amusement rides are all high-risk and are expensive/hard to insure. You don’t want to be left having a jumping castle that you can’t afford to insure.

The beauty of this industry is that you can start as small or large as you like. You might already have a handful of things around the house that you can hire out and use this money to continue to grow your offerings. Another cost-effective way for pop-up picnics is to visit the op-shops and second-hand marketplaces, you can grab some real bargains with mismatched tableware and old table clothes and rugs plus don’t forget trustee old Spotlight , different colour and texted fabric can change an entire vibe.

Make sure you are compliant

Party Hire Agreements

You will need to implement a Party Hire Agreement. There is an online provider, Lawpath that allows you to create legal documents, on-demand and personalised to your business and branding. They offer two options: a one-off document for a set fee, or a subscription that will allow you to create several documents, edits & versions. This is a great feasible solution, especially when starting out.

Council Requirments

If you are planning on setting up a pop-up picnic or party equipment on council grounds or on third-party premises, you may find they require you to have Public Liability Insurance . Public Liability Insurance is designed to protect you against personal injury and property damage arising from your business activities. Home & Contents Insurer

If you are operating the business from home (yes, even just storing the equipment) you need to let your Home and Contents Insurer know. In many cases, this will not cause any issues however you have a Duty of Disclosure to let your insurer know and if you do not disclose this, you are giving the insurer a right to decline a home and contents claim. AAMI has recently been in the news for declining a house fire claim as the insured did not declare that they sold eggs from their front gate. So make sure you add this one to your check list.

What Is a Party Plan?

Party plan is essentially typically a home party, where the sales representative of the company use the party business model to offer their products for sale. Under this model, anyone can host a party for the company by taking an appointment with the sales rep.

The host of the party then invites her guests where the sales rep will demonstrate and sell the products. Most party plan companies follow the multi-level marketing business model, where the sales reps receive commissions from their personal sales and also commissions from sales of downline members in their team.

The party plan business model has been successfully used by women to sell products to women such as jewelry, cosmetics, kitchen utensils, wine, lingerie, etc.

How Does Party Plan Work?

In the party plan method of marketing, the sales representatives of the company, who are mainly women, approach other women to get them to host a party or social event in their homes. The sales rep will demonstrate the products of the company during this social event and also offer the products for sale to the guests. In return, the hostess will be given gifts and some of the amount made from the products sold. All the guests will also receive a token item as an incentive for attending.

At the party, the sales rep will display and demonstrate the products of the company and will take orders from the guests. Usually, the sales representative receives a commission on the sales. If the sales rep has recruited other people into the company, then she will also receive a commission on the sales of her recruits.

History of Party Plan

The party plan was a concept invented by Norman Squires for Stanley Home Products in Westfield way back in the 1930s. However, the concept was popularized by Brownie Wise, who used this method to market the products of Tupperware and Tupperware is considered to be a pioneer of the party plan model of marketing.

In the 50s, Tupperware saw the need for women to have a place where they could meet and interact with their friends and this is when the company saw merit in the party plan biz model and decided to integrate it along with their marking plan. Tupperware parties allowed women to socialize with their friends and also earn an income in a comfortable and relaxed social environment.

Mary Kay Business Model

Mary Kay sells its products through an MLM marketing model and via a network of Independent Beauty Consultants. As a Beauty Consultant, you can earn up to 50% on all Mary Kay products you sell and also get commissions on the sales made by the people you recruit to the company.

You can earn many rewards by hosting a Mary Kay party . You can decide on the type of party, place, time and the friends you want to invite. Your guests can try before that shop and when you host a party, you can get up to 20% discounts on your favorite products, earn free products, get special offers or exclusive gifts. You can also host an online party from the comfort of your home if you wish.

Scentsy Business Model

The products of Scentsy are sold using the direct sales and party plan model. The Scentsy salesforce comprises Independent Scentsy Consultants who sell the products via home, as well as, online parties, fundraisers, trade shows and fairs. To host a party, you need to contact your Scentsy Consultant, who will bring along display products, fragrance testers and all that you require for the party.

When you sign up as a consultant, you must buy the Starter Kit for $99 or the Enhanced Kit for $149 which has everything you need to start selling. As a consultant, you can earn between 20% to 30% based on your personal sales.

The Pampered Chef Business Model

The Pampered Chef is a direct seller of kitchen products and markets and sells its products through its sales force of Independent Pampered Chef consultants. The products are mainly sold via cooking shows or in-home cooking demonstrations and over 1 million cooking shows are held in the US each year.

At the in-home cooking shows, Pampered Chef independent consultants bring together people at in-home parties and help the guests use the Pampered Chef’s products to prepare the simple recipes and also share the tips and techniques to make daily cooking simpler and quicker. As a Pampered Chef consultant, you can also run your own online business via your personal website.

You can either work alone as a Pampered Chef consultant or also build a team which can benefit you both financially and personally. As soon as you start your Pampered Chef business, you can start earning immediately and can earn between 20 to 27% as commission on personal sales and when you shop, you can get a discount of up to 50% on Pampered Chef products.

Traveling Vineyard Business Model

Traveling Vineyard markets and sells their wine by in-home wine tasting. The company has over 5,000 independent sales representatives, as part of the direct selling team and these reps are known as Wine Guides. If you want to join Traveling Vineyard as a Wine Guide, you need to buy a Success Kit which costs $179.99 and consists of all the things to make your business a success.

As a Wine Guide, you will not be actually selling the Wine but only marketing it for Traveling Vineyard and you can earn up to 35% of your personal sales, which the company calls “personal marketing fee”. When you have a team, you will also get a bonus amount on your team’s sales as well. On an average, as a Wine Guide, you can earn between $80 and $100 for each wine tasting event you organize.

Home party businesses combine the income opportunities of direct sales with a party at someone else’s house. Customers gather in the home of a host or hostess and see product demonstrations and socialize with their friends. The seller then takes orders before the party ends. New hosts are recruited at the same time for future parties. They are easy to run and typically inexpensive to start and perfect for someone looking to start a small supplementary business in the evening. Booking Games

Give all guests a piece of paper and pencil. Give them 2 minutes to write at least 2 of the following:

2 of their favorite snack/nibble foods

2 favorite drinks

2 Relatives

2 Associates/co-workers

2 Neighbours

2 Kids contacts (or someone they’d like to get to Know)

Give a prize to the person sharing your favorite drink, and one for your favorite food. Give a larger prize to the person with the most names on their list. Then, tell them all they just planned their own party/show/demo in two minutes! Wasn’t that easy? Give a gift to anyone who decides to book date right then!

  • Dice Gamble

Grab some dice. The bigger the better! Ask if anyone wants to take a chance and roll. The outcome of the dice roll is as follows:

1 – Cough up a dollar! (I put them in a jar and when it’s full donate it to charity)

2 – Receive a free gift (choose something small)

3 – Receive a 20% off voucher

4 – Come to a consultant meeting (or something that your company does to recruit others)

5 – Book a party in the next month

6 – Receive double hostess rewards at your party

* You can also use free shipping or $5 extra hostess rewards or $50 free if you feel like being adventurous

  • Lucky Envelopes

B uy 10 small envelopes. Grab 10 Business cards and on the back write a special offer such as Double Hostess Rewards, Free Shipping, $20 Free, 10% off, Free product and so on. Put a business card into each envelope and write Booking Special on the front in funky writing. You now have 2 options!

Option 1. As the customers come in give them the envelope and say don’t open it. Wait until the end of the party when you do your booking bid. If anyone asks what the envelopes are for just say it’s a surprise and move on! Now say to the guests that anyone who books a party gets to open their envelope. The suspense will make people book just to know what it in it.

Or Option 2. Fan the envelopes out in your hand and when you go around to each of the guests to take their orders ask if they would like to book at party and pick a lucky envelope. After you have asked all the guests who have ordered, ask if anyone else would be interested in getting a lucky envelope for booking a party.
